Job Description Job PurposeProvide administrative and technical document control support to the Development Team by managing, tracking, distributing, and maintaining all project-related documentation in accordance with company procedures, quality standards, and project requirements. Ensure that all design and technical documents are properly controlled, updated, and accessible to relevant stakeholders.
Key Responsibilities- Receive, register, log, and track all incoming and outgoing project documents.
- Ensure that the latest approved revisions of drawings and documents are available for use and that document records remain accurate and up to date.
- Manage and maintain design drawings, specifications, calculations, material submittals, technical reports, contracts, and project correspondence.
- Upload, organize, and maintain electronic documents within document management systems such as SharePoint or similar platforms.
- Distribute approved drawings, specifications, and technical documents to internal departments, consultants, contractors and subcontractors.
- Monitor document review and approval workflows and follow up on pending or overdue responses.
- Coordinate with architects, engineers, designers, project managers, consultants, and contractors regarding document status and approvals.
- Ensure compliance with company document control procedures and project documentation requirements.
- Generate documents and provide status updates as required.
- Bachelor’s degree in business administration, Document Management, Information Management, or a related field.
- Professional certification in Document Control or Records Management is preferred.
- Proficiency in Microsoft Office Suite (Word, Excel, PowerPoint, Outlook) and document management systems.
- Minimum 3–5 years of experience as a Document Controller, preferably within construction, engineering, infrastructure, real estate, or project-based environments.
- Proven experience in managing technical documents, drawings, contracts, and project correspondence.
- Experience working with consultants, contractors, and multidisciplinary project teams.
- Familiarity with document management systems and document control workflows.
